Canada and India deepen education collaboration with new talent and innovation strategy



Today, the Honourable Anita Anand, Minister of Foreign Affairs, celebrated the launch of the new Canada-India Talent and Innovation Strategy, including the signing of 13 new partnerships, during her visit to Mumbai, India.
